Eureka AIR delivers breakthrough ideas for toughest innovation challenges, trusted by R&D personnel around the world.

A method and system for processing events in a distributed environment

A distributed environment and event processing technology, applied in the field of event processing methods and processing systems in a distributed environment, can solve problems such as increasing coding complexity and reducing concurrency performance of event consumption, achieving low event consumption performance and improving concurrency performance , the effect of high coding complexity

Active Publication Date: 2019-03-12
南京苏宁易付宝网络科技有限公司
View PDF10 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

This greatly increases the complexity of coding, but also reduces the concurrency performance of event consumption to a certain extent

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A method and system for processing events in a distributed environment
  • A method and system for processing events in a distributed environment
  • A method and system for processing events in a distributed environment

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0038] The technical solution of the present invention will be described in detail below in conjunction with the embodiments.

[0039] Such as figure 1 As shown, the embodiment of the present invention provides an event processing method in a distributed environment, including:

[0040] S10 configures event information, and generates an event information database.

[0041] S20 starts the business service, loads the reliable event framework, and loads event information from the event information database. Start the event scheduling service, and load the event theme and event listening interface from the event information database.

[0042] S30 Publishing a new event to the business service database by using the business service.

[0043] S40 monitors new events in the business service database, and invokes the event monitoring interface according to loading event topics and event monitoring interfaces from the event information database.

[0044] The event processing method...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ses an event processing method and a processing system under a distributed environment, which not only ensures the reliable sending and monitoring of events, but also reduces the complexity of coding and improves the concurrency performance. The event processing method comprises the following steps: configuring event information to generate an event information database; Starting a business service, loading a reliable event framework and loading event information from the event information database; Starting an event scheduling service to load an event topic and an event listening interface from the event information database; Utilizing the business service to publish a new event to the business service database; The invention listens for new events in the service database, and invokes the event listening interface according to loading the event subject and the event listening interface from the event information database.

Description

technical field [0001] The invention belongs to the field of distributed services, and in particular relates to an event processing method and a processing system in a distributed environment. Background technique [0002] Currently, in a distributed environment, event systems are usually implemented through message middleware. The reliability of event sending is usually guaranteed by a two-phase sending mechanism or a distributed transaction mechanism. The reliability of event consumption monitoring is usually guaranteed by the reliable mechanism of message middleware. [0003] Reliability of event sending No matter whether the two-phase mechanism or the distributed transaction mechanism is adopted, it is necessary to call remote services multiple times and implement additional interfaces. This greatly increases the complexity of coding, but also reduces the concurrency performance of event consumption to a certain extent. Contents of the invention [0004] Embodiments...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F16/25
Inventor 王斯开孙捷何国兵关捷
Owner 南京苏宁易付宝网络科技有限公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Eureka Blog
Learn More
PatSnap group products